Death. It's inevitable. You have to face it sometime, so why not do it with a song and a 2 Drink Minimum?
A Show 50 years in the Making!
The award winning Entertainer of Himself, Thomas Honeck, returns to the stage for his 3rd solo show after a 7 year hiatus to run the Duplex.
A ruminating rumba on his relationship with Death and how her choreography has influenced his life.
The dance card will be one of Music, Merriment and Madness- well, just a touch.
Directed by his creative partner, Lisa Moss and Musically Directed by Andrew Sotomayor, with Cello by Jordan Jancz.
In lieu of a cover, please bring a check made out to "JDRF" (Juvenile Diabetes Research Foundation) or The ALS Association for a suggested amount of $15 (or what you can afford) - we'll take cash or credit too, it's just not a tax donation for you. And yes, there is a 2 Drink Minimum to help you through it all.
